What are the two main functions of user accounts in Active Directory? (Choose all that apply.) Allow users to access resources m

ethod for user authentication to the network Provide detailed information about a user Provide auditing details
Computers and Technology
2 answers:
Alekssandra [29.7K]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

-Allow users to access resources

-Method for user authentication to the network

Explanation:

User accounts in Active Directory give people and programs the access to resources in a windows domain. These accounts are used to allow people to access resources, manage the access users have to resources like files and directories and allow programs to be able to run in a particular context. According to this, the answer is that the two main functions of user accounts in Active Directory are: allow users to access resources and method for user authentication to the network.

Susan is working with an IT company. She has been asked to make sure that all of the functions in the company are in place and p
MrMuchimi

According to Henri Fayol, it can be said that there are five functions of management: planning, organizing, staffing, directing, and controlling. From the description in the question, it seems that Susan should employ the controlling management function – which is defined as ensuring that all the ongoing process are proceeding as planned.

It is clear that this definition is precisely what Susan needs to do to fulfill the request that she was given.
